What Makes Roller Banners Special?

Roller banners are those tall, upright, pull-up displays you usually see at entrances, counters, exhibitions, and shop corners. They’re known for their height, visibility, and clean professional look.

Here’s why businesses love them:

1. They make you instantly visible

Roller banners stand tall—around 2 metres high. That means customers can notice them even from across the room. If you want to attract attention quickly, roller banners do the job perfectly.

2. They’re portable and reusable

You can roll them up, put them in a carry bag, and take them anywhere. If your promotions change often or you attend events, this is a big advantage.

3. They look professional

Roller banners feel like a premium display. The aluminium base, sleek stand, and upright design give your brand a polished, organised image.

4. They’re great for large messages

If you want to add multiple sections—like a headline, image, benefits, pricing, and a call-to-action—you’ll have enough space to lay it out neatly.

5. They work well for areas with lots of footfall

Entrances, corridors, waiting rooms, and reception areas are perfect spots for roller banners because they stand out among the crowd.


Where Posters Work Best

Posters are classic, versatile, and incredibly cost-effective. Whether printed in A4, A3, A2, or even larger sizes, posters deliver quick visual impact.

Here’s why posters remain popular:

1. They’re budget-friendly

If you want to promote multiple offers or change your displays frequently, posters help you do that without spending much.

2. They’re perfect for simple messages

If your promotion is straightforward—like “50% Off”, “New Arrivals”, “Today’s Special”—a poster works beautifully.

3. They fit anywhere

Posters can be placed on walls, windows, doors, counters, lifts, and noticeboards. Small space? No problem at all.

4. They’re lightweight and easy to install

Just tape it, pin it, frame it, or place it inside a poster holder. No tools needed.

5. They’re ideal for multiple-location messaging

If you need the same message in 10 different places inside your shop, posters are the easiest and most affordable choice.

The Smartest Option: Use Both Together

Many UK retailers use both roller banners AND posters to create a complete in-store promotional system.

For example:

  • A roller banner at the entrance introduces the main promotion
  • Posters inside the shop reinforce it
  • Smaller posters guide customers to specific product areas

This creates a layered customer journey—each print element reinforcing the next.
